Millersville, Pa. - The Millersville women's lacrosse team stayed close to No. 1-ranked West Chester for much of the first half, but the visiting Golden Rams scored 10 second half goals to pull away and hand the Marauders a 17-5 defeat.
West Chester, which improved to 6-0 overall and 4-0 in the PSAC East with the win, held a 52-13 advantage in shots and won 16 of the 23 draws. The Marauders dropped to 2-3 overall and 1-3 in league play.
While West Chester scored the first three goals of the game, The Marauders battled back, and after
Liz Weekley and
Katie DiRico struck within a minute of each other, they trailed just 5-3 with just over five minutes left in the first period. West Chester, however, scored two goals to close the half and opened the second with two unanswered scores to build the advantage to 9-3.
The Marauders received a goal from
Mary Houtmann at 33:39, and
Lindsay Toriello scored on an assist from Weekley at 37:30. The Golden Rams kept the offensive pressure on keeper
Courtney Haggerty, though, firing 27 shots at her in the second period. Haggerty managed to total 13 saves, but the West Chester onslaught proved too much.
Weekley and Houtmann each totaled one goal and one assist. Weekley also added four ground balls and five draw controls. Toriello's goal was her first of the season. She also caused three turnovers.
